Cognitive functioning
Cognitive functioning is an essential aspect of psychiatric disorder. It affects both daily living and decision making. However, cognitive dysfunction is often misdiagnosed. It isn't clear what the connection between cognitive dysfunction and psychiatric signs are. The next research should therefore focus on the symptom-specific interactions of cognitive domains and psychopathology.
A number of research initiatives are underway to address the problem of cognitive dysfunction in psychiatric patients. These include transdiagnostic investigations. Many of these studies have been focused on cognitive impairment and the role psychopathology plays in the etiology of depressive disorders.
The Across study is among these transdiagnostic efforts. This study utilizes a vast naturalistic transdiagnostic sample of psychiatric patients with different diagnoses. The researchers employed an approach of a cross-sectional network to study the interrelationships between cognitive domains, psychopathology and other mental disorders.
Three clusters were identified by this method. These included depression general psychopathology, substance usage, and more. Each cluster included nodes that represented cognitive domains. Visual attention was the most central node in the cluster.
This study shows that cognition and psychopathology are closely linked. However, these relationships tend to be weak. It is possible, however, that they're important.
The study was based on data and focused on cluster identification. The results of the network analysis revealed that domains of psychopathology and cognitive tend to have a consistent relationship. For instance, the verbal memory domain and the depressive domain were linked with each one. There was a clear connection between worse functioning in verbal memory and more severe symptoms.

Results of a mental health assessment
In recent years, there has been a growing emphasis on mental health services. This has led to an increase in the number of services and providers that cater to the needs of young adults. These services could be inpatient or community-based.
To improve the quality of these services, Mental Health Northumberland it is important to track client progress. The use of outcome measures is an effective method to achieve this. It lets clinicians keep the track of their own performance, as well as that of other members of the provider network.
Outcome measures are quantifiable indicators that are utilized at various times in time. They are used to evaluate the mental health of a patient and determine the effectiveness of treatment. They can be used during case formulation, follow-ups, discharges , and evaluations.
An important consideration is the validity and reliability of the outcome measure. It is important to verify that the measure used to determine the outcome is reliable and valid. Valid measures can be utilized for many purposes that include facilitating communication between clinicians and patients. It also provides valuable information that can help assist in the making of clinical decisions.
In order to evaluate the validity of the measure, it's essential to evaluate the instrument used to measure. The ideal outcome measure is able to be used by all kinds of groups and clients. Furthermore, it should be useful to clients as well as health professionals.
A key element of routine outcomes measurement is the introduction of a feedback monitoring system for clinicians. Clinicians can track their progress and make adjustments to their treatment to ensure that the service is improving.
Outcome measures have been used for years to monitor the performance of adult Mental health Northumberland health services. They are currently being used to evaluate an array of individuals and populations.
